It is hard not to be effusive about Chez Bruce and the cooking of its owner chef Bruce Poole. For starters the restaurant itself was the once legendary site of Marco Pierre White’s Harvey’s. But since1995 it has been a restaurant all of its own. A serenely classic dining room that exudes charm with food to match. At Chez Bruce you will find classic dishes that don’t need to try hard. The menu is perfectly created and has no pretensions beyond wanting to be excellent and delicious. Game Chez Bruce will be memorable.
